| Nutrient (per 100 g) | Cereals, WHEATENA, cooked with water | Babyfood, apples with ham, strained |
|---|---|---|
| Calories | 59 kcal | 62 kcal |
| Protein | 2 g | 2.6 g |
| Carbohydrates | 11.7 g | 10.9 g |
| Fat | 0.5 g | 0.9 g |
| Fibre | 2 g | 1.8 g |
| Sugar | 0.3 g | 8 g |
| Sodium | 238 mg | 9 mg |
All values per 100 g. Source: USDA FoodData Central.

Cereals, WHEATENA, cooked with water provides 59 kcal per 100 g, with 2 g of protein, 11.7 g of carbohydrates and 0.5 g of fat. 1 cup of Cereals, WHEATENA, cooked with water (243 g) provides about 143 kcal.

Cereals, WHEATENA, cooked with water is a nutritious grain-based food product made from whole wheat. Originating from the United States, Wheatena is often enjoyed as a hot cereal, providing a warm and hearty breakfast option. Its unique processing retains many beneficial nutrients while offering a comforting texture that appeals to many consumers. It is commonly consumed with various toppings or served as a side dish, making it a versatile addition to the diet. Nutritionally, WHEATENA cooked with water is low in calories, containing only 59 calories per 100 grams. It provides 2 grams of protein, 11.7 grams of carbohydrates, and just 0.5 grams of fat, making it an excellent choice for those seeking a healthy, low-calorie meal. Additionally, it is a good source of dietary fiber, which aids in digestion, and can help maintain stable blood sugar levels. Its mild flavor allows it to pair well with fruits, nuts, and spices, enhancing its nutritional value and taste.
